Job Purpose

To design and develop high-quality electro-mechanical solutions for low voltage power distribution systems, including sheet metal enclosures and structural components. The role focuses on delivering accurate CAD designs, detailed manufacturing documentation, and robust product specifications in line with ISO 9001 standards. 

Working collaboratively with production, quality, and technical sales teams, the position ensures efficient product development, supports manufacturing processes, and contributes to continuous improvement, product reliability, and customer satisfaction.


Job Context

This role sits within the Design & Development function, delivering electro-mechanical solutions for low voltage (LV) power distribution systems within an ISO 9001 environment.

The Electro-Mechanical Design Engineer works closely with Production, Quality, Procurement, and Technical Sales to ensure designs are robust, cost-effective, and manufacturable. The role supports the full product lifecycle, from concept and design through to prototype validation, new product introduction (NPI), and production support.

Operating in a multidisciplinary environment, the role integrates mechanical and electrical design, supports supplier engagement, and resolves design and manufacturing challenges. It also contributes to continuous improvement initiatives to enhance product reliability, standardisation, and engineering practices, while managing multiple projects and ensuring compliance with technical, quality, and regulatory requirements.

Key Accountabilities

These will include:

  • Design and develop sheet metal enclosures, structural components, and integrated electro-mechanical assemblies for low voltage (LV) power distribution systems, ensuring compliance with product specifications and industry standards.
  • Produce accurate 2D and 3D CAD models and detailed engineering drawings, including tolerancing, to support manufacturing and assembly requirements.
  • Create, maintain, and control Bills of Materials (BOMs), ensuring accuracy, cost-effectiveness, and alignment with procurement requirements.
  • Support prototype builds, product testing, and validation activities, including troubleshooting and design iterations where required.
  • Generate clear and comprehensive manufacturing documentation, including assembly instructions, fabrication details, and design specifications.
  • Ensure all design activities comply with ISO 9001 standards, internal engineering processes, and relevant electrical and safety regulations.
  • Provide ongoing technical support to manufacturing teams, resolving design queries and improving manufacturability and build efficiency.
  • Liaise with suppliers to support component selection, technical clarification.
  • Contribute to new product introduction (NPI) activities, supporting the transition from design to full production.
  • Drive continuous improvement by refining design standards, processes, and best practices across the engineering function.
